智慧城市政策下的城市创新水平效应研究

基于中国268个城市的面板数据,通过多期双重差分法研究智慧城市试点政策对城市创新水平的影响,并进行一系列的稳健性检验,最后给出了不同创新水平上政策效应估计.基准回归及稳健性检验表明:智慧城市建设在推动城市创新水平方面起到了明显的促进作用,并且这一作用逐渐增强;分位数回归结果表明创新水平在0.1和0.9分位数附近的城市受政策影响较小,而创新水平处于中位数附近的城市受政策影响较大.
Research on the Effect of Urban Innovation Level under Smart City Policy
Based on the panel data of 268 cities in China,this paper studies the impact of smart city pilot policies on urban innovation level through multi-stage difference-difference method,and conducts a series of robustness tests.Finally,the policy effects at different innovation levels are estimated.Baseline regression and robustness test show that smart city construction plays a significant role in promoting the level of urban innovation,and this role is gradually increasing;Quantile regression results show that cities with innovation levels near 0.1 and 0.9 quantiles are less affected by policies,while cities with innovation levels near the median are more affected by policies.
